In this study, investigators analyzed whether the isokinetic knee muscle strength of patients undergoing unilateral total knee arthroplasty (TKA) is a predictor for surgery. Patients and Methods: In total, 29 unilateral TKA candidates (58 knees; mean age = 66.69 ± 7.42 years; mean symptom duration = 10 ± 5.40 years) were enrolled. The knees of patients with bilateral advanced knee osteoarthritis (stage 3 or 4), according to the Kellgren-Lawrence (K-L scale), that were scheduled for unilateral TKA were divided into surgical and non-surgical groups. An isokinetic testing system was used to assess knee flexor and extensor muscle strength (peak torque) at angular velocities of 60°/s and 180°/s (five cycles per velocity). The radiological (X-ray-based K-L scale and magnetic resonance imaging (MRI)-based quadriceps angle) and clinical findings (isokinetic test and visual analog scale pain scores) in both groups were compared. The isokinetic test results correlated with the radiological findings of the surgery group.

The strength (PT) of the bilateral knee flexors and extensors were tested with isokinetic test. Tests were performed under the guidance of a rehabilitation medicine specialist, and the system was calibrated prior to their commencement. The patients were seated in upright position and were fixed with pelvic and thigh belts. Concentric extension (PT\_E) and concentric flexion (PT\_F) were measured between the 0° and 90° knee ranges at angular velocities of 60°/s and 180°/s (60 PT\_E, 60 PT\_F, 180 PT\_E, and 180 PT\_F, respectively) The tests were repeated five times at each velocity, and the highest PTs were selected for statistical analysis. The participants performed repeated trials before sets, while a 20-second rest was provided between sets.

Osteoartritis gradings assessed by Kellgren-Lawrence grading system
Kellgren-Lawrence grading system was used. Each radiograph was assigned a grade from 0 to 4, which correlated to increasing severity of OA, with Grade 0 signifying no presence of OA and Grade 4 signifying severe OA

Pain assessed by Visual analog scale
The visual analog scale (VAS) pain score of each individual was also recordedThe Visual Analogue Scale (VAS) measures pain intensity. The VAS consists of a 10cm line, with two end points representing 0 ('no pain') and 10 ('pain as bad as it could possibly be'). Investigators asked the patient to rate their current level of pain by placing a mark on the line.

Quadriceps angle
Q angle of knees were recorded. It is defined as the angle formed between the quadriceps muscles and the patella tendon.The Q angle measured in standing. Normal Q angle score for females is between 13-18° and in males is between 12-15°, with values greater than and lesser these are considered abnormal
